3. REMOVING THE LIGHT BULB FROM THE SOLAR PANEL
Once safety measures are firmly established, the next step is to uninstall the old bulb from the solar panel. Begin by detaching the housing or cover that encases the bulb, which often involves unscrewing or unclipping certain fasteners. Careful handling of these components is crucial to avoid damaging any internal wiring or parts.
Upon exposing the bulb, twist it in the counter-clockwise direction to unseat it from its socket. In cases where the bulb is stuck due to corrosion or wear, applying a small amount of lubricant may help in loosening it. It’s essential to proceed carefully during this step to avoid breaking the bulb, which could lead to more extensive cleaning and safety issues.
4. INSTALLING THE NEW LIGHT BULB
The installation of the new bulb follows the removal procedure. Before inserting the new bulb, check its compatibility with the existing solar panel system to avoid malfunctions or damage. Reference the owner’s manual if available, as it often specifies bulb types and power ratings suited for the structure.
To install, carefully place the new bulb into its socket, ensuring it fits snugly. Rotate in the clockwise direction until the bulb is securely fastened. After installation, test the connection by turning the solar panel system back on to ensure the new bulb functions properly. In a case where the bulb does not illuminate, double-check for any installation errors or socket damage.

HOW OFTEN SHOULD I REPLACE LIGHT BULBS IN MY SOLAR PANEL SYSTEM?
Replacement frequency of light bulbs can vary based on several factors, including the type of bulb used, how often the system operates, and environmental conditions. Typically, LED bulbs have a lifespan of around 25,000 hours, while CFLs last approximately 10,000 hours, and incandescent bulbs may only last around 1,000 hours. Regularly monitoring the effectiveness of the bulbs can help determine when replacements are necessary. Indicators of a failing bulb include flickering or discoloration. However, regular maintenance inspections can also reveal wear and tear before complete failure occurs, allowing for timely replacements and minimizing disruptions.

CAN I USE REGULAR LIGHT BULBS IN SOLAR PANELS?
Utilizing regular light bulbs in solar panels is generally discouraged, as they are not designed to work effectively within solar-powered systems. Regular bulbs often consume more energy and generate more heat—their ratings typically exceed the capacities that solar systems can efficiently provide. Additionally, mismatched wattages can lead to damage or burnout, resulting in unnecessary costs and maintenance issues. For optimal performance and longevity of the solar system, always use bulbs specifically rated for solar applications.
